About this listen

Life isn’t going well for forty-something Josie Roberts. Her marriage has dissolved, and the narcissistic songwriter ex-husband who took everything just happens to be the current darling of the music industry with a nationwide viral hit.

Without a job and with her home on the market to pay for legal expenses, she lets her best friend Hilda convince her to make a move to the south Cornwall coast. There, Josie struggles to find her feet, with her beloved daughter dropping out of medical school, and then the remnants of a reclusive cult sabotaging her attempts to revive a long-abandoned campsite.

But slowly, as Josie starts to find the strength within herself to overcome her problems, life begins to improve. There are new friends, and possibly even a new man on the glittery horizon, as well as mysteries to be revealed which will turn her life on its head.

Summer in Sunset Harbour is another delightful romantic comedy from CP Ward, author of Christmas at the Marshmallow Café and Autumn in Sycamore Park.
